Franque Bains, community organizer in Salt Lake City, joins Kimberly and Coach to talk about her work with Utahn Conversations and the mural recently revealed on the Patagonia store in SLC. She brings beautiful wisdom on the topic of Black Joy and the impact of art that brings about change. To engage with Franque and Utahn Conversations, follow these links:
